Toyota plans to release solid-state batteries in 2027-2028: battery life up to 40 years and a range of 1,000 km
The Japanese automaker is moving toward mass-producing solid-state batteries, promising to retain about 90% of their capacity for about 40 years and provide more than 1,000 km of range on a single charge. The technology will be more expensive at launch, but should become cheaper as it scales up.

According to Interesting Engineering, the first cars with such batteries are planned to appear in 2027-2028. It’s not just about durability: thanks to the solid electrolyte, higher energy capacity, safer fast charging and more compact dimensions are promised compared to current lithium-ion packs. The company also assumes the possibility of reusing the battery in two to three cars during its life cycle, which reduces the total carbon footprint.
Industrial preparation includes partnerships for key materials. Together with Sumitomo Metal Mining, stable cathode compositions have been developed since 2021; mass production of such materials is planned for fiscal year 2028 in Japan. In parallel, Idemitsu Kosan is building a capacity to produce lithium sulfide as a base for solid electrolyte with a target of 1,000 tons per year and the start of mass production by 2027. This configuration should reduce the risk of bottlenecks in the supply chain.
Commercial implementation, according to Toyota, will begin with premium lines (in particular, Lexus and Century) with further diffusion into the mass segment after increasing volumes and optimizing costs. The price tag of the first batches is likely to be higher, but the long resource and the option of reinstallation can equalize the total cost of ownership over the long term.
The practical consequences for the owner of an electric car boil down to two effects: less frequent replacement of the traction pack over the life of the car and access to a longer driving range without compromising on reliability. If the claimed parameters are confirmed, there is room for new business models: from «transferring» the battery to the next car to further use in stationary energy storage systems.
Solid-state architecture eliminates the flammable liquid electrolyte and increases energy density, but the requirements for material purity and production control make it difficult to scale. That’s why Toyota is synchronizing R&D with the development of a local raw material base and partnerships, trying to reduce dependence on imports and stabilize costs. If the 2027-2028 schedule is met, the market will have a strong argument in favor of durable and economically predictable electric vehicles.
